  • Intense and still a bit wound up. Gave this about 25 min to air out a bit. This is very fresh and has aged at a snail's pace, first i was getting hints of red fruit (strawberry) aromatics but with time it was more of ripe apples in a wooden crate descriptor. There is a lot of concentration on the front end which spills into the mid palate but the back end base note has not yet developed. I say not yet as i think this has the stuffing to round out nicely but it is going to take some time. Excellent acidity with good Umami notes on the long finish, mixed with mineral and citric flavors. There is absolutely no rush here although this is a fine drink right now as an aperitif with fatty fare if you really have to crack one. (had this with home made buckwheat blinis, creme fraiche and caviar and it did not suck) I will wait patiently and keep my fingers crossed.

  • By Richard Jennings
    9/24/2013, (See more on RJonWine.com...) 93 points

    (NV Jacquesson & Fils Champagne Cuvée No. 736) Slightly hazy, light straw yellow color with abundant, steady, tiny bubbles; reduction, light lemon, yeasty, almond nose; tight, tasty, tart apple, very tart pear, mineral, saline palate; needs 2 years; medium-plus finish (53% Chardonnay, 29% Pinot Noir, 18% Pinot Meunier; 34% reserves; based on 2008 vintage; 1.5 grams dosage; disgorged November 2012) 93+ points
  • By Richard Jennings
    5/20/2013, (See more on RJonWine.com...) 93 points

    (NV Jacquesson & Fils Champagne Cuvée No. 736) Light yellow color with steady, tiny bubbles; yeasty, tart pear, tart apple, almond nose; tasty, almond, slightly oxidative, tart pear, tart apple, mineral palate; medium-plus finish (based on '08 fruit; 48 months on lees; 1.5 grams dosage)
